REPORT HIGHLIGHT

Nanotechnology Drug Delivery Market size was valued at USD 89,198.43 Million in 2023, expanding at a CAGR of 9.81% from 2024 to 2032.

The Nanotechnology Drug Delivery Market, leveraging nanoscale materials for targeted and efficient drug delivery, is poised for significant growth. The potential for enhanced drug efficacy and reduced side effects, increasing investments in nanomedicine research, and the rising prevalence of chronic diseases demanding novel therapeutic solutions drive market growth. However, market growth is restrained by challenges such as regulatory complexities, concerns regarding toxicity and biocompatibility, and high research and development costs. Opportunities lie in the development of novel nanocarriers for gene therapy, personalized medicine, and the utilization of nanotechnology for overcoming biological barriers, thereby expanding the scope of drug delivery applications.

Nanotechnology Drug Delivery Market- Market Dynamics

Rising Chronic Disease Rates Propel Demand for Advanced Nanotechnology Drug Delivery Solutions

The escalating rates of chronic diseases worldwide are driving the demand for advanced nanotechnology drug delivery solutions. For instance, according to the World Health Organization (WHO), non-communicable diseases (NCDs) account for approximately 71% of all deaths globally, with cardiovascular diseases, cancer, respiratory diseases, and diabetes being the leading causes. In response to this health challenge, organizations like the National Institutes of Health (NIH) in the United States are increasingly investing in nanomedicine research to develop targeted drug delivery systems that can effectively treat chronic conditions while minimizing side effects. Additionally, pharmaceutical companies such as Pfizer and Novartis are actively exploring nanotechnology-based drug delivery platforms to enhance therapeutic outcomes and patient compliance in the treatment of chronic diseases. This growing emphasis on innovative drug delivery solutions underscores the urgent need to address the burden of chronic illnesses through nanotechnology advancements.

Nanotechnology Drug Delivery Market- Segmentation Analysis:

The Global Nanotechnology Drug Delivery Market is segmented on the basis of Technology Type, Mode of Administration, Application, and Region.

The market is divided into five categories based on Technology Type: Nanocrystals, Nanoparticles, Liposomes, Micelles, and Dendrimers. Nanoparticles have emerged as the dominant technology type in the Nanotechnology Drug Delivery Market due to their versatility and effectiveness in targeted drug delivery. With precise control over size and surface properties, nanoparticles offer enhanced stability, biocompatibility, and therapeutic payload capacity, driving their higher market adoption.

The market is divided into four categories based on the Mode of Administration: Oral, Intravenous, Transdermal, and Inhalation. Intravenous administration stands out as the primary mode in the Nanotechnology Drug Delivery Market, owing to its direct access to systemic circulation and rapid onset of action. This mode offers precise control over drug delivery, making it suitable for critical medical conditions requiring immediate therapeutic intervention.

Nanotechnology Drug Delivery Market- Competitive Landscape:

Leading companies such as Amgen Inc., Johnson & amp; Johnson, Roche Holding AG, and AstraZeneca PLC are at the forefront, investing significantly in research and development to innovate novel nanotechnology-based drug delivery systems. These companies focus on developing targeted and efficient drug delivery platforms to improve therapeutic outcomes and patient compliance. Additionally, strategic collaborations, partnerships, and acquisitions are common strategies employed by market players to strengthen their product portfolios and expand their geographic presence. For instance, in 2022, Pfizer, a global pharmaceutical company, announced a collaboration with BIND Therapeutics, a biotechnology company specializing in nanomedicine. The collaboration aimed to utilize BIND's Accurin technology, a targeted drug delivery platform utilizing nanoparticles, to enhance the delivery of Pfizer's oncology therapeutics. This partnership facilitated the development of novel cancer treatments with improved efficacy and reduced side effects. Emerging players and startups are also contributing to market competitiveness by introducing disruptive technologies and niche drug delivery solutions.
